Before use, the FortiGate-5001SX module must be correctly inserted into a
FortiGate-5140, FortiGate-5050, or FortiGate-5020 chassis.
Before inserting the module into a chassis you should make sure RAM DIMMS
are installed and FortiGate-5001SX jumpers are set. SFP transceivers must also
be installed for interfaces 1 to 4 before these interfaces can be connected to
network devices.

The FortiGate-5001SX module ships with two RAM DIMMs installed on the
FortiGate-5001SX circuit board. You should confirm that the RAM DIMMs are
installed correctly before inserting the FortiGate-5001SX module into a chassis.
To install FortiGate-5001SX RAM DIMMs
To complete this procedure, you need:
•
A FortiGate-5001SX module
•
Two RAM DIMMs to be installed into the FortiGate-5001SX module RAM
DIMM slots
•
An electrostatic discharge (ESD) preventive wrist or ankle strap with
connection cord
Caution: FortiGate-5001SX modules must be protected from static discharge and physical
shock. Only handle or work with FortiGate-5001SX modules at a static-free workstation.
Always wear a grounded electrostatic discharge (ESD) preventive wrist or ankle strap when
handling FortiGate-5001SX modules.
Attach the ESD wrist or ankle strap to your wrist or ankle and to an ESD socket or
to a bare metal surface on a chassis or frame.
Caution: Handle DIMMs by the edges only. DIMMs are ESD-sensitive components that
can be damaged by mishandling.
Remove RAM DIMMs from their antistatic packaging.
